Sodium Alginate Microspheres Market Overview
The global sodium alginate microspheres market size was valued at USD 1242.86 million in 2025 and is projected to grow from USD 1353.47 million in 2026 to USD 1747.96 million by 2035, exhibiting a CAGR of 8.9% during the forecast period.
The sodium alginate microspheres market is witnessing steady expansion due to increasing utilization of alginate-based encapsulation technologies across food processing, industrial manufacturing, and specialty applications. Sodium alginate microspheres are widely preferred because of their biocompatibility, controlled release capability, gel-forming properties, and ability to improve product stability. The sodium alginate microspheres market faces challenges due to fluctuations in raw material availability and quality consistency. Sodium alginate production depends heavily on marine algae sources, where environmental conditions, harvesting practices, and geographic availability influence supply stability. In 2025, approximately 15% of manufacturers reported raw material management as a key operational challenge affecting production planning and cost efficiency.
The complex manufacturing process required to produce uniform sodium alginate microspheres is another factor limiting rapid market expansion. Achieving consistent particle size, mechanical strength, and release characteristics requires precise processing conditions and advanced equipment. More than 25% of manufacturers investing in alginate technologies are focusing on improving production control systems to overcome these technical limitations.
Cost-related concerns also impact adoption, particularly among small and medium-sized industrial users. Compared with conventional synthetic materials, natural polymer processing can require additional quality testing and specialized production procedures. In 2025, approximately 20% of potential users identified higher processing requirements as a barrier to wider adoption in price-sensitive applications.

The sodium alginate microspheres market faces challenges from competing materials and evolving customer requirements. Synthetic polymers and alternative natural hydrocolloids continue to compete in encapsulation and stabilization applications. In 2025, more than 20% of manufacturers evaluated multiple polymer options while selecting materials for advanced formulation projects.
Maintaining consistent product quality across different production batches remains a major technical challenge. Variations in alginate composition, cross-linking efficiency, and processing conditions can influence microsphere performance. Approximately 25% of industry participants are investing in advanced quality management systems to improve reliability and meet customer expectations.
Another challenge is the requirement for customized solutions across different industries. Food, papermaking, and printing & dyeing applications require different performance characteristics, making standardized production difficult. More than 30% of suppliers are developing flexible manufacturing systems to address diverse customer specifications.
